Group History

The veins of the rich Chitale legacy traces back as early as the 1950s, when the visionary Late. Shri Bhaskar Ganesh Chitale started a humble milk distribution business at Bhilawadi in Sangli District, the beginning of the first ever entrepreneurial dairying revolution in India.  This worthy lineage was ably carried forward by his sons Bhausaheb, Rajabhau, Nanasaheb and Kakasaheb Chitale, who got affiliated with the business upon completion of their education.

The beginning of the 1950s was also marked by yet another significant milestone: the establishment of Chitale Bandhu Mithaiwale by Raghunath  Chitale, affectionately known as Bhausaheb. In his younger brother Rajabhau (the Late Narsinha Chitale), he found an able ally to take the brand from the nascent stages to greater glory. In the meanwhile, Nanasaheb and Kakasaheb, the second generation Chitale stalwarts, played the role of formidable anchors by deciding to settle in Bhilawadi to look after the dairy business. The responsibility of the fledging milk retailing network in Pune was shouldered by Bhausaheb and Rajabhau. This phase overlapped with the steady growth of the confectionary wing, marked by the establishment of manufacturing and retail outlets for mithai and snacks as well.

The third generation members of the family – Madhav, Shrikrishna, Govind, Shripad, Vishwas, Anant, Girish, Makarand – carried the mantle forth by introducing modern, innovative ideas to keep the Chitale brand paces ahead of the competition in the new millennia. Kedar and Indraneel, the family`s young scions, are now at the helm of the Group`s activities, being guided by the experience and wisdom of the family veterans.

Management

The success of Chitale Dairy is closely intertwined with the unified approach religiously practiced by each of the Chitale family members.Established by the patriarch of the Group Shri. Bhaskar Ganesh Chitale in hometown Bhilawadi way back in the 1950s as a small time milk distribution business, the Chitale Dairy banner has come a long way indeed. Promoted by Shri. Raghunath Chitale, expanded and modernized by his brother Shri. N. B. Chitale, the second generation of the family worked very hard to realize their father`s vision. Parshuram (Nanasaheb) and Dattatraya (Kakasaheb) Chitale stayed back in Bhilawadi and played the instrumental role of anchoring the business. The additional responsibility of the fast-expanding milk retailing network in Pune was ably shouldered by Bhausaheb and Rajabhau Chitale.

The enterprise is now being ably and efficiently managed by Shri.Madhav, Shri. Shrikrishna, Shri. Sanjay and Shri. Kedar Chitale, who form the third and the fourth generations of the Chitale family. The Chitales have distributed the responsibilities of the widespread span of business operations amongst themselves and collectively look after the production, operations and marketing functions. They are guided by a wise and experienced advisory board that comprises of Shri. R. B. and Shri. N. B. Chitale, whose extensive experience helps the Group chart new territories of growth and constant innovation.

Corporate Social Responsibility

“Give back to the community what you have gained from it” - is the principle that Chitale Group advocates and embodies in their approach. They have applied an organic growth model to all their business verticals which has ensured farmer growth and community development. This has been made possible through initiatives such as:

  • Encouraging rural education by aiding schools
  • Establishing public gardens, bus shelters, community toilets
  • Building village roads, setting up rural hospitals
  • Promoting rainwater harvesting
  • Giving interest-free loans to landless labour for buffalo rearing
  • Motivating people through active participation in Gram Swachchhata Abhiyan
  • Helping drought-affected farmers by supplying water and fodder
  • Extending donations for Relief Funds at the time of disaster and natural calamities like earthquakes, floods, tsunamis
